The only way to set default values for hosted layers is through Field Maps designer or Smart Forms templates in Map Viewer. This method does not support making those same changes to default values for hosted tables. It just says "templates are read-only". This makes it difficult to set the right form configurations, for example the "switch" format for choice lists.

I have the same issue for a yes/no domain, where I want "no" to be the default.  When I set the form input type to switch or radio button and uncheck "allow no value", then the first item in the domain list became the default value.  I fixed this by editing the domain list so that the default value (no) is the first item in the list.

Well, ok - that didn't work while collecting data.  I republished my feature service with a default value defined for my yes/no field.  Alternatively, you can create a feature template in ArcGIS Pro before publishing.  Once published, field maps forms are populating with the default value of "no".
